I've been to just about the lot.

Saddest loss was Park Avenue, Bradford. Best ground in the city at the time. I saw Avenue draw 1-1 with Notts County in 1968.

All those who think a Sheffield merger would sort Sheffield's problems should note that Bradford City didn't suddenly draw an extra 5,000 when Brad Park Avenue went under.

Best ground to hit the dust must be Highbury. Was at 1983 semi against Brighton with over 60,000 others. Two atmospheric 1930's double-decker stands along the touchlines.
